Armenian PM Pashinyan Celebrates Anniversary of Start of Karabakh Movement

Armenian Prime Minister Nikol Pashinyan issued the following remarks today on the 31st anniversary of what is deemed the start of the Karabakh Movement.

Dear compatriots!

On this day of 1988, February 20, an event occurred that was historic in all respects.

The regional council of the Nagorno-Karabakh Autonomous Region made a decision on joining Armenia.

The people of Armenia expressed their full support for this decision. Soon, our sisters and brothers from the Diaspora joined their compatriots from Artsakh and Armenia. February 20, 1988 was a unique example of our national revival that inspired millions of people. We regained our national unity, solidarity, determination.

In Armenia and Artsakh, a national movement was formed, which was exceptional in its dynamics and inevitability, it was deeply national and at the same time deeply democratic. The realization of the right of peoples to self-determination and democratic freedoms became a clear goal to which our people aspired, convinced that freedom and independence represents indisputable values.

Thirty years later, in the spring of 2018, we again experienced a new revolutionary awakening as a people, as a society and as a state, proceeding from the ideas that are dear to each of us. We proved, first of all to ourselves, and then to the whole world that we are worthy and patriotic citizens of our country, that we remain committed to our struggle and ideals, committed to the path of freedom that Armenia and Artsakh have embraced.
